Home Assistant |Chat Status|
=================================================================================

Open source home automation that puts local control and privacy first. Powered by a worldwide community of tinkerers and DIY enthusiasts. Perfect to run on a Raspberry Pi or a local server.

The system is built using a modular approach so support for other devices or actions can be implemented easily. See also the `section on architecture <https://developers.home-assistant.io/docs/architecture_index/>`__ and the `section on creating your own
components <https://developers.home-assistant.io/docs/creating_component_index/>`__.
